+### Access Restrictions and Access Permissions
+
+
+#### Discrete Permissions (Gitblit v1.2.0+)
+
+Since v1.2.0, Gitblit supports more discrete permissions. While Gitblit does not offer a built-in solution for branch-based permissions like Gitolite, it does allow for the following repository access permissions:
+
+- **V** (view in web ui, RSS feeds, download zip)
+- **R** (clone)
+- **RW** (clone and push)
+- **RWC** (clone and push with ref creation)
+- **RWD** (clone and push with ref creation, deletion)
+- **RW+** (clone and push with ref creation, deletion, rewind)
+
+These permission codes are combined with the repository path to create a user permission:
+
+ RW:mygroup/myrepo.git
+

+### User Roles
+There are four actual *roles* in Gitblit:
+
+- *#admin*, which grants administrative powers to that user
+- *#notfederated*, which prevents an account from being pulled by another Gitblit instance
+- *#create*, which allows the user the power to create personal repositories
+- *#fork*, which allows the user to create a personal fork of an existing Gitblit-hosted repository
+
+Administrators automatically have access to all repositories. All other *roles* are repository permissions. If a repository is access-restricted, the user must have the repository's name within his/her roles to bypass the access restriction. This is how users are granted access to a restricted repository.
+
+**NOTE:**
+The following roles are equivalent:
+
+- myrepo.git
+- RW+:myrepo.git
+
+This is to preserve backwards-compatibility with Gitblit <= 1.1.0 which granted rewind power to all access-permitted users.

+### Personal Repositories & Forks
+
+Personal Repositories and Forks are related but are controlled individually.
+
+#### Creating a Personal Repository
+A user may be granted the power to create personal repositories by specifying the *#create* role through the web ui or through the RPC mechanism via the Gitblit Manager. Personal repositories are exactly like common/shared repositories except that the owner has a few additional administrative powers for that repository, like rename and delete.
+
+#### Creating a Fork
+A user may also be granted the power to fork an existing repository hosted on your Gitblit server to their own personal clone by specifying the *#fork* role through the web ui or via the Gitblit Manager.
+
+Forks are mostly likely personal repositories or common/shared repositories except for two important differences:
+
+1. Forks inherit a view/clone access list from the origin repository.
+i.e. if Team A has clone access to the origin repository, then by default Team A also has clone access to the fork. This is to facilitate collaboration.
+2. Forks are always listed in the fork network, regardless of any access restriction set on the fork.
+In other words, if you fork *RepoA.git* to *~me/RepoA.git* and then set the access restriction of *~me/RepoA.git* to *Authenticated View, Clone, & Push* your fork will still be listed in the fork network for *RepoA.git*.
+
+If you really must have an invisible fork, the clone it locally, create a new personal repository for your invisible fork, and push it back to that personal repository.
